For all of you that have tried the Rouge Allure Extrait de glosses (wow, that's a mouthful) -- do you like them more than the Rouge Allure Laque formula? I've had Ming and Santal on my list forever from the RAL line -- but now I'm really wanting to try a few of the Extrait de gloss colors (Confidence an Imaginaire). I can't try them out in person, so it's hard to get an idea of the formula, etc. I'd love your thoughts . . .
smiles.gif
 

Miss QQ

Well-known member
They are very different to me, and I like them both. The laques are liquid lipstick to me, not really glosses, but they can be layered over lipsticks too. The extrait de glosses are much tackier than the laques. The laques aren't tacky at all on me, they feel like light, creamy liquid on me and are opaque. Extrait de gloss is not opaque but it does delivers colour that can last quite a few hours. Ming is gorgeous and I love it more than Confidence. You may like to get Insolence extrait de gloss - it is a sheer, bright pink! I don't have santal and imaginaire but I do feel like getting them as well.
